36 Nur Misuari followers surrender, yield 23 firearms MANILA, Sept 25 (Mabuhay) – At least four followers of Moro National Liberation Front founding chairman Nur Misuari were killed while 36 others surrendered to authorities Wednesday, the Armed Forces of the Philippines said. Philippine Army 7th Civil Relations Group commander Lt. Col. Harold Cabunoc said the four were killed in clashes with government troops. The AFP also cited information from Cabunoc showing 36 MNLF members surrendered and yielded 23 high-powered firearms. “(Cabunoc confirmed) that 36 of remaining (Misuari followers) surrendered earlier today with 23 high-

powered firearms,” it said. However, Cabunoc said Habier Malik, an aide of Misuari believed to be the leader of the MNLF men in Zamboanga City, refused to surrender, the AFP said in a separate tweet. Cabunoc said Malik and at least two of his buddies “refused to surrender despite being abandoned by 35 of his own men today.” The standoff between the government forces and the MNLF started Sept. 9, with the MNLF taking attacking several villages and holding over a hundred civilians hostage. Government forces have since retaken most of the MNLF-controlled areas in the city after 17 days of operation. (MNS)

BIR files P61-M tax evasion charges vs Napoles couple MANILA, Sept 26 (Mabuhay) – The Bureau of Internal Revenue on Thursday filed a P61-million tax evasion charges against pork barrel scam suspect Janet Lim-Napoles and her husband Jaime. According to the BIR Chief Kim Henares, Mrs. Napoles has a tax liability of P44.68 million, while her husband owes the government P16.43 million in taxes. Henares had earlier said that “common sense” dictates that fugitive Napoles would be on the BIR’s “Top 500 Taxpayers List” if, indeed, she owns the ghost foundations which received billions of pesos of public funds, and if she was paying taxes.
